Goldman Sachs has employed Robert Sobelman — a hotshot federal prosecutor who labored on the corruption case in opposition to outgoing mayor Eric Adams that was controversially scrapped by the Trump administration — as its new head of investigations, The Put up has realized.
Sources near Sobelman, an alum of Colgate College and Brooklyn Legislation Faculty, stated he’s to hitch the David Solomon-led lender “imminently.”
“Robert is leaving and going to run investigations at Goldman,” stated one senior supply briefed on the matter. “It’s a part of a latest exodus within the Southern District of New York.”
Sobelman was not instantly accessible for remark. A Goldman Sachs spokesperson declined to remark.
The 39-year-old US legal professional is presently the chief of the general public corruption unit on the Southern District of New York in Manhattan. He’s the most recent in a string of high-profile exits from 26 Federal Plaza after the Trump administration ordered that the case in opposition to Adams be dropped.
These included former interim Manhattan US legal professional Danielle Sassoon, a conservative Trump appointee who in February had refused to adjust to Trump’s order to drop the Adams case.
At the least 10 different federal prosecutors in Manhattan left this spring following the fracas.
Jay Clayton, who had served as the top of the Securities and Alternate Fee throughout Trump’s first time period within the White Home, turned the US Lawyer for the Southern District of New York in August after serving on an interim foundation since April. He changed Damian Williams, a Joe Biden appointee.
Sobelman’s victories within the US Southern District included serving to to jail disgraced New Jersey Sen. Bob Menendez for bribery. In 2022, he led the case in opposition to Michael Avenatti, the previous lawyer for porn star Stormy Daniels, who was jailed for making an attempt to extort Nike for $25 million.
Avenatti, who was jailed on an preliminary 14-year sentence that was later decreased to eight, was additionally accused of stealing a whole bunch of 1000’s of {dollars} from the porn star Stormy Daniels, who claimed that she had intercourse with President Trump.
Sobelman additionally helped prosecute the case in opposition to Steve Bannon, Trump’s one-time chief strategist, over fraud allegations that overshadowed a web based crowdfunding marketing campaign referred to as “We Construct the Wall”.
Bannon finally pleaded responsible in February to 1 rely of scheme to defraud, a low-level felony, and prevented jail time.
